Is it OK to delete temp files in Windows 10?

Because it’s safe to delete any temp files that aren’t open and in use by an application, and since Windows won’t let you delete open files, it’s safe to (try to) delete them at any time.

Are temp files bad?

In general, it’s safe to delete anything in the Temp folder . Sometimes, you may get a “can’t delete because the file is in use” message, but you can just skip those files. For safety, do your Temp directory deleting just after you reboot the computer.

Should I clear my temp folder?

Why is it a good idea to clean my temp folder? Most programs on your computer create files in this folder, and few to none delete those files when they’re finished with them. ... This is safe, because Windows won’t let you delete a file or folder that’s in use, and any file that’s not in use won’t be needed again.

Is it safe to delete temp files in AppData local?

When the program session is closed all temp files can be deleted without harm to the program. The .. AppDataLocalTemp folder is used by other applications as well, not only by FlexiCapture. ... If temp files are in use, then Windows will not allow to remove them.

How do I clean temp files?

  1. Press the Windows Button + R to open the “Run” dialog box.
  2. Enter this text: %temp%
  3. Click “OK.” This will open your temp folder.
  4. Press Ctrl + A to select all.
  5. Press “Delete” on your keyboard and click “Yes” to confirm.
  6. All temporary files will now be deleted.

Are temporary files important?

Temporary files are needed when you are using programs or applications , as this is when additional storage must be created to accommodate extra memory and existing file usage. ... Now, they are supposed to delete themselves once the task or program you have been working on is completed.

Why is my temporary files so big?

Large temporary files, or a large number of small temporary files, accumulate in your profile over time . Often these temporary files are created by various applications that do not have the decency to cleanup after themselves. Such temporary files can take up a lot of space in your profile.

Is it OK to delete prefetch files?

The prefetch folder is self-maintaining, and there’s no need to delete it or empty its contents . If you empty the folder, Windows and your programs will take longer to open the next time you turn on your computer.
